Apologies if I seemed to knock AutoX. You can definately learn FAR more in an AutoX than by driving crazy on the street. And competitive AutoX drivers are truly *amazingly* talented! I used to get soooo mad at people turning in runs seconds ahead of me with the same car, lol.
The nice thing though about the track is you get more time to experiment. Lap after lap, session after session, you can try braking later, accelerating earlier, whatever you want to do. You aren't being timed either (not officially), so you can relax and risk being slow since the point is to learn and enjoy, not set the fastest time. |
